The S&W Governor vs Taurus Judge revolver size comparison images are rendered in three different alignments; grips aligned, triggers aligned, and muzzles aligned. The comparison is specifically between the Smith & Wesson Governor model number 162410 and the Taurus Public Defender Judge model number 4510PD-3B.

One of the major differences between the two is that the Taurus Public Defender Judge has a 5 round capacity where the Smith & Wesson Governor is able to accept an additional round with it’s 6 round capacity cylinder.

Company and Model——————Length———MSRP
S&W Governor 162410——————8.5″———-$679
Taurus Public Defender 4510PD-3B—–9.0″———-$570

The S&W is displayed in tan/brown and the Taurus is in silver/grey.
